jsence2 wrote: When you get done killing the guys at Twin Rocks (or whatever it is), save a camp outside it, and then go back; you'll find rattlesnakes everywhere (skins are $6 each), and in the hills to the left side of the compound, you'll find a ton of bighorns, wolves (those are HUGE money, although they will sneak attack you as you go to skin a dead one), and deer. If you're lucky you'll encounter a mountain lion or two; you'll hear their growl and if you do, get ready, cuz the bastard will attack you even if you're on a horse. They're big money, but they'll bull-rush your horse, knock you off, and maul you.

LetsGoPeay wrote:Anybody know where you can find boars?
I think if you head southeast from Macfarland's Ranch towards Greenhollow, you will run into some before the river. I found three along that route yesterday.

One of the early missions at the ranch gives you a lasso. You can use it to lasso ppl and tie them up. You can also put them on your horse or drag them behind it. I'm pretty sure that I'm going to hell because I felt the need to drag a nun thru town. :oops:
